My router won't show that it's connected

I bought a new adapter plug and Ethernet cable. The router is correctly connected to the modem. It just shows the orange power on light no other blue or green lights will come on? What am I doing wrong?

Hi,

What was the reason for the new adapter? Did the old one fail due to a storm or power outage perhaps? If so, then perhaps the power components in the router have also been affected as well.

Have you verified that your new adapter is a 12VDC 1A (1000mA) output type?

If you have the correct adapter a solid amber power light indicates that it is doing a POST diagnostic (start up) test. If it is staying on this and not changing to a green light it means there either is a power problem or a hardware/software problem in the router itself,

Try restoring the router by pressing the factory settings button. Press for approximately 5 seconds to reset the router to the factory default settings.

If that doesn't work and you have the inclination to do so, with the router disconnected from everything, open it up and see if you can see any obvious problems inside. Look for burnt looking components etc. You can always take pictures of the inside and post them here Adding images to an existing question so that others can maybe spot what the problem is
